Common Confusions
Price Differences
Q: Why such different prices for similar hotels?
A: Location, quality, demand, seasonality, events
Rating vs Stars
Stars: Hotel classification (facilities)
Rating: Guest satisfaction (experience)
5-star hotel can have 7/10 rating if service poor
Deal Score vs Price
Low price ≠ High Deal Score
Deal Score considers:
- Price relative to usual
- Quality for the price
- Market comparison

FAQ
Q: Is price per person or per room? A: Per room for entire stay (unless stated otherwise).
Q: What if hotel disappears from results? A: Someone booked it or it's no longer available.
Q: Can I see sold-out hotels? A: No, only available hotels shown.
Q: Why do some hotels repeat? A: Multiple room types or suppliers showing.
